Resumen:
Composites of polyethylene (PE) with organically modified montmorillonite (OMMT) and a polyethylene ionomer (ethylene/methacrylic acid copolymer, EMA) were prepared by melt compounding. Two grades of high-density polyethylene were used and two different Na+-MMT were modified in order to obtain OMMT. EMA was added with the aim of favor exfoliation. Several compositions were scanned. The extent of clay exfoliation in composites was examined by XRD and TEM. Mechanical properties were evaluated under static conditions to investigate the actual influence of the reinforcement on composites properties. Intercalated composites were obtained, and the addition of EMA did not improve exfoliation, contrary to literature data. Only slight reinforcement was achieved.
